Randstad revenue up 4% organically per working day in October

November 20, 2014

Randstad Holding nv reported revenue per working day rose 4.0 percent in October and the November trend appears to be in line with October. Permanent placement fees rose 21 percent in October. The world’s second-largest staffing provider also announced a €60 million to €70 million cost savings plan (including a €20 million to €23 million already announced in the Netherlands).

The announcement came ahead of the company’s capital markets day in London today.

North America revenue rose 5 percent while North America US staffing revenue rose 10 percent.

European revenue rose 3 percent in October with revenue in the Netherlands accelerating to 5 percent growth in October from 4 percent in the third quarter. Iberia revenue rose 10 percent in October compared to 9 percent in Q2, and UK revenue rose 4 percent in October after falling 3 percent in Q3.

However, French revenue fell 4 percent in October, in line with Q3. Also, German revenue was flat in October after rising 2 percent in Q3.

Shares in Randstad rose 4.51 percent at close of trading today to €37.79.
